Latest Patents

Shu's latest patents include groundbreaking inventions such as a semiconductor laser and a fabrication method thereof. This semiconductor laser features a trim loss region in the inner ridge region of the surface of the transmission layer, which faces away from the substrate. A blind hole is incorporated in the trim loss region, and the distance from the bottom surface of the blind hole to the surface of the second cladding layer is smaller than the evanescent wavelength in the transmission layer. This design allows the blind hole to influence the optical field characteristics of light transmission in the semiconductor laser by affecting the evanescent wave. Additionally, he has developed a laser beam combining system that includes at least one beam combining unit. This unit comprises a reflective device, a polarization conversion element, and a beam combining device. The reflective device is designed to divide a high-polarization laser into two beams, with the second beam undergoing polarization conversion before being combined with the first beam for output.
